The original building for the First Presbyterian Church in Palatka was a log cabin. This is the third structure for the church as the second sanctuary was destroyed by fire in 1884. The new sanctuary built in 1885 was almost identical to the 1881 sanctuary. This is a contributing building on the National Register of Historic Places.
